Technical Field

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of screen changers, specifically to a screen changer that operates without shutting down. Background Technology

[0002] In the granulation process of plastics and thermoplastic materials, solid plastic materials are heated and mechanically sheared in a twin-screw or single-screw extruder, melting and plasticizing them. The melt is then conveyed by the screw to the die head for extrusion and granulation. Because the raw plastic materials contain certain impurities or cross-linked products are generated during plasticization, these impurities need to be removed by filtration before entering the extruder die head. This filtration function is performed by the screen changer assembly.

[0003] Existing screen changers lack a good sealing structure at the alignment point between the filter screen on the slide plate and the flow channel opening. This causes fluid to easily leak out from the gap between the filter screen and the flow channel opening, resulting in waste and inconvenience in using the screen changer. It also makes it difficult to disassemble the filter screen and replace it when it is damaged. Utility Model Content

[0026] like Figures 1 to 5 As shown, this utility model provides a non-stop screen changer, including a screen changer body 1 and a sliding plate 2 that is movably engaged within the screen changer body 1. The screen changer body 1 has an inlet 3 and an outlet 4 that communicate with the sliding plate 2 on its front and rear sides, respectively. The screen changer body 1 has a first slot 5 on its inner side, and a sealing component 6 is movably engaged inside the first slot 5. Two filter elements 7 arranged vertically are movably installed inside the sliding plate 2. The sliding plate 2 has an installation groove 8 that corresponds to the position of the filter elements 7, and a fixing component 9 is movably installed inside the installation groove 8. The fixing component 9 is located on the left and right sides of the filter elements 7.

[0027] A first slot 5 is formed on the inner side of the screen changer body 1 and the connecting surface of the slide plate 2, and a sealing component 6 is installed in the first slot 5. When the slide plate 2 slides along the screen changer body 1 to replace the filter element 7, the sealing component 6 is pressed by force and pressed against the screen changer body 1 and the slide plate 2 after the filter element 7 is replaced, thereby preventing fluid leakage and improving the sealing effect between the screen changer body 1 and the slide plate 2. At the same time, the fixing component 9 set in the mounting groove 8 is used to limit and fix the filter element 7. By operating the fixing component 9, the connection between the fixing component 9 and the filter element 7 is disconnected, thereby making it convenient to take out the filter element 7 for replacement and improving the convenience of replacing the filter element 7.

[0028] like Figure 3 As shown, the sealing assembly 6 includes a retaining frame 61, which is adsorbed and snapped into the first retaining groove 5. An elastic sheet 62 and a retaining ring 63 are movably snapped into the inside of the retaining frame 61. The retaining ring 63 is located inside the elastic sheet 62. A second retaining groove 64 is provided inside the retaining ring 63. A sealing rubber ring 65 is movably snapped into the inside of the second retaining groove 64.

[0029] By applying force to the sealing ring 65, the retaining ring 63 is brought into flush contact with the inner wall of the screen changer body 1, causing the elastic sheet 62 located in the retaining frame 61 to deform and flatten. When the filter element 7 moves to connect and align with the slide plate 2 and the inlet 3, the elastic force of the elastic sheet 62 pushes the retaining ring 63 to move inward, causing the sealing ring 65 to tightly fit against the outer wall of the slide plate 2. By applying force to the sealing ring 65, the sealing effect is ensured.

[0030] like Figure 4 and Figure 5 As shown, the fixing component 9 includes a slider 91 and a limiting plate 92. The slider 91 is movably engaged in the mounting groove 8, and the limiting plate 92 is fixedly connected to the outer side of the mounting groove 8. A threaded post 93 is movably engaged inside the slider 91. The threaded post 93 is threadedly connected to the inside of the slider 91, and a hexagonal hole 94 is provided on the outer side of the threaded post 93.

[0031] The filter element 7 includes a filter screen 71 and a retaining ring 72. The filter screen 71 is fixedly connected to the inner side of the retaining ring 72, and the retaining ring 72 is movably engaged in the slide plate 2.

[0032] By inserting the retaining ring 72 into the corresponding position in the slide plate 2, and rotating the threaded column 93 through the hexagonal holes 94 on both sides, the rotation of the threaded column 93 drives the threaded slider 91 to move along the mounting groove 8 and engage with both sides of the retaining ring 72 to fix the filter screen 71. By rotating the threaded column 93 in the opposite direction, the slider 91 is moved outward, which facilitates the replacement and maintenance of the filter element 7.

[0033] like Figure 3 As shown, the elastic sheet 62 is made of metal and is arranged in a "V" shape.

[0034] The elastic sheet 62, made of metal and arranged in a "V" shape, is deformed by the force applied when the slide plate 2 slides inside the screen changer body 1. The elastic support of the elastic sheet 62 and the sealing ring 65 ensure the sealing effect between the elastic sheet 62 and the slide plate 2.

[0035] like Figure 2 As shown, the retaining ring 63 is flush with the inner side of the screen changer body 1, and the sealing ring 65 has a circular cross-section.

[0036] The circular cross-section of the sealing ring 65 facilitates its sealing action between the screen changer body 1 and the slide plate 2.

[0037] like Figure 5 As shown, the inner side of the slider 91 is movably engaged with the inside of the fixed ring 72.

[0038] The fixed ring 72 is fixed by the slider 91 being engaged within it.

[0039] like Figure 4 As shown, slider 91 fits against the inner wall of mounting groove 8.

[0040] The slider 91 is made to fit against the inner wall of the mounting groove 8 so that the slider 91 can slide tightly along the mounting groove 8.

[0041] Working principle:

[0042] like Figures 1 to 5 As shown, by inserting the sealing assembly 6 into the first slot 5, when the filter element 7 is replaced by sliding the slide plate 2 along the screen changer body 1, the sealing ring 65 is forced to move the retaining ring 63 to be flush with the inner wall of the screen changer body 1, causing the elastic piece 62 located in the frame 61 to deform and flatten. When the filter element 7 moves and is connected and aligned with the slide plate 2 and the inlet 3, the elastic force of the elastic piece 62 pushes the retaining ring 63 to move inward, so that the sealing ring 65 is tightly attached to the outer wall of the slide plate 2. The sealing ring 65 is squeezed to ensure a seal. When the filter element 7 is replaced, the hexagonal bolt is inserted into the hexagonal hole 94 and rotated to drive the threaded column 93 to rotate. The rotation of the threaded column 93 causes the slider 91 to move outward along the external thread of the threaded column 93, so that the slider 91 is disengaged from the retaining ring 72. The filter element 7 is then removed from the inside of the slide plate 2 for replacement.
